New 5th Generation iPod Stores 100 Hours Of Movies

ipod 5th generationThe new 5th generation iPod has arrived, and with it comes 80GB of hard drive – enough to store over 100 hours worth of movies.

This could be the iPod that converts the remaining few. Some people must have been waiting until it could store everything – from music to images and movies. Now it can. So what are the main improvements?

· Up to 20 hours(1) of battery life

· 80GB storage

· Improved video playback time, iPod keeps you entertained for up to 6.5 hours

· You can even view photo slideshows complete with music on iPod or on a TV via the optional iPod AV Cable

· A brand-new, built-in search function lets you use the Click Wheel to type out the name of the song, artist, album, audiobook, or podcast you’re looking for, and your iPod returns results instantly as you select letters

The iPod had to choose a new direction to continue to outpace the evolvement of mobile phone technology. With Sony Ericcson bringing out a phone (the W950i) with a 4GB hard drive – capable of holding up to 4000 songs – the portable media player marketplace is hotting up.

The 10 Things Wrong With The Zune Player

zune playerThe Zune Player has a lot going for it. Namely Microsoft. However, most reviews in aren’t good. So what’s wrong with it?

The following 10 Things Wrong With The Zune Player is taken from Zune: So You Want To Be An iPod Killer.

1) Hardware issues. It’s is a little too bulky and heavy

2) It’s fake click wheel is really just a cheap plastic rocker switch

3) Wi-Fi is nice, but you can’t connect to anything but another Zune

4) It only works with Windows XP

5) It is incompatible with common media formats such as DivX

6) It plays movies, but you can’t buy them from the Zune Marketplace

7) It isn’t ready for podcasting

8) The software installation process needs a lot of work

9) Some features are too hard to find and not well designed

10) It stops playing current music during Wi-Fi, peer-to-peer music transfer

What are MP4 Files - and What Do They Do?

MP4 is short for ‘MPEG-4’. The official file extension for MPEG-4 is .mp4 – hence the shortened name MP4.

MPEG-4 technology has been developed to provide DVD quality audio and pictures in an extremely small file size – ideal for playing on portable MP4 players such as the iPod Video.

MP4 is here to stay. The Apple Corporation themselves describes MP4 as “the global multimedia standard, delivering professional-quality audio and video streams over a wide range of bandwidths, from cell phone to broadband and beyond”. Thy go on to say that “hundreds of researchers around the world contributed to MPEG-4, which was finalized in 1998 and became an international standard in 2000”.

The BBC confirms that MPEG-4 is used to compress video and is the successor to MPEG-2. They also explain that the version that can turn massive movie files into a handier size has escaped on to the Internet thanks to Microsoft. Microsoft developed the software to compress and decompress video, which is called a called a codec. (A codec is a device or program capable of performing encoding and decoding on a digital data stream or signal. The word codec means Compression/Decompression algorithm)

The codec helps the Windows Media Player program handle moving pictures sent over the web. Other web based media players such as the Real Player will also play the MP4 file format as long as you have the latest version downloaded. You have to download the latest MP4 Codec to your own digital media player to ensure MP4 file playback compatibility.

However, an MP4 file doesn’t only refer to video content – an MP4 file can also be an audio file. Many people think that the MP4 format will be both the visual and audio standard file format of the future.
